Stampcrete, or stamped concrete, is a decorative concrete technique that uses molds to imprint patterns and textures onto freshly poured concrete, mimicking materials like stone, brick, or tile. It is a suitable and popular option for patios in Orem, Utah, offering a wide range of aesthetic possibilities. Given our climate with distinct seasons, proper sealing is essential to protect the stamped surface from freeze-thaw cycles and de-icing salts, ensuring its longevity and durability. Best practices for concrete driveway installation in Orem include meticulous sub-base preparation, ensuring adequate compaction of gravel and sand to support the concrete slab. The concrete mix design should account for our climate, including air-entrainment for freeze-thaw resistance and appropriate strength (often 4000 psi or higher). Control joints are essential to manage cracking caused by thermal expansion and contraction. Proper curing, maintaining consistent moisture and temperature for several days, is critical for achieving maximum durability and preventing surface issues.
For paving slabs in Orem, Utah, a high-strength concrete mix, typically with a compressive strength of at least 4000 psi, is recommended for durability and resistance to traffic and weather. Air-entrainment is crucial to protect against damage from freeze-thaw cycles, which are common in our region. Using durable, locally sourced aggregates like crushed granite or limestone is also beneficial. Adherence to ACI guidelines for exterior flatwork ensures the mix is suitable for our climate and intended use.
The cost to replace a cement driveway in Orem is influenced by several factors, including the size and condition of the existing driveway, the complexity of its removal, and the required sub-base preparation. The type of new concrete mix, any decorative finishes such as stamping or coloring, and site accessibility for equipment also contribute to the overall expense. Obtaining detailed quotes from qualified contractors is essential for an accurate estimate, as they will assess these variables specific to your property.
